Qualcomm Inc stock (US7475251036): sharp pullback despite fresh earnings beat and record automotive growth

17.05.2026 - 11:04:20 | ad-hoc-news.de

Qualcomm Inc shares have retreated sharply after a recent single-session drop, even though the chip designer again beat quarterly earnings expectations and reported record automotive revenue and solid IoT growth.

Qualcomm Inc shares have come under pressure after a steep one-day decline, even as the wireless chip specialist recently posted another earnings beat and highlighted record automotive revenue growth for its fiscal second quarter of 2026, according to an overview citing the company’s results by Ad-hoc-news as of 05/15/2026 and data compiled by MarketBeat as of 05/15/2026.

For its fiscal second quarter 2026, Qualcomm generated revenue of about 10.6 billion USD and earnings per share of 2.65 USD, surpassing the consensus forecast of 2.56 USD, according to estimates and actual results summarized by MarketBeat as of 04/29/2026, while the company also issued guidance for the third quarter that pointed to revenue between 9.2 and 10.0 billion USD.

Qualcomm Inc: core business model

Qualcomm Inc is a leading designer of wireless chipsets and intellectual property that underpin mobile communications, with a particular focus on 4G, 5G and advanced connectivity standards. The group develops system-on-chip solutions for smartphones and other devices and licenses its extensive patent portfolio to device makers worldwide.

The company reports through technology solutions and licensing segments, with the technology arm selling application processors, modem chips and related components to handset and device manufacturers. The licensing unit earns royalties from companies that use Qualcomm’s patents in their products, providing a high-margin revenue stream that has historically supported profitability.

Beyond handsets, Qualcomm has been investing strongly in automotive and Internet of Things applications, positioning its Snapdragon-branded platforms as scalable compute and connectivity solutions for vehicles, industrial equipment and consumer electronics. Management has repeatedly highlighted these areas as long-term growth engines that can diversify the business away from the more cyclical smartphone market.

In its fiscal second quarter 2026, automotive revenue reached a record 1.326 billion USD, up 38% year on year, underlining the expanding role of the segment in the overall portfolio, according to commentary citing company disclosures by Ad-hoc-news as of 05/15/2026.

Main revenue and product drivers for Qualcomm Inc

The largest revenue contributor for Qualcomm remains its mobile chipset business, which supplies processors and connectivity solutions to leading Android smartphone makers and other device manufacturers. Demand in this area is sensitive to handset replacement cycles, regional consumer spending and the pace of adoption of 5G-capable devices across major markets.

Licensing continues to deliver material royalty revenue, reflecting Qualcomm’s broad portfolio of standard-essential patents tied to cellular technologies. This unit’s performance depends on device shipment volumes and the outcome of negotiations with major handset makers, but it typically generates higher margins than the hardware segment, helping to support overall profitability even when chip volumes fluctuate.

Automotive has emerged as a strategically important growth vector. Qualcomm provides connectivity, infotainment and advanced driver-assistance platforms to a growing list of carmakers and suppliers. The record 1.326 billion USD in automotive revenue for the fiscal second quarter 2026, with 38% growth versus the prior-year period, suggests that design wins are increasingly translating into revenue, as reported in summaries of the company’s results by Ad-hoc-news as of 05/15/2026.

The IoT segment adds another layer of diversification, supplying chips and platforms for connected devices ranging from wearables to industrial sensors. IoT revenue grew 9% year over year in the reported fiscal second quarter, according to the same overview of Qualcomm’s numbers by Ad-hoc-news as of 05/15/2026, indicating continued uptake of connected solutions even against a backdrop of mixed macroeconomic signals.

From a valuation standpoint, Qualcomm’s trailing and forward price-to-earnings ratios have fluctuated around sector averages, with a trailing P/E around the low-20s and a forward P/E above that level based on recent data for the stock, according to consolidated metrics published by MarketBeat as of 05/15/2026. These figures are closely watched by investors seeking to gauge how much of the anticipated growth in automotive, IoT and advanced connectivity is already reflected in the share price.

The stock itself has shown notable volatility around earnings. On 05/15/2026, shares traded at 210.31 USD on Nasdaq, down about 11% for the day after a sharp pullback despite the strong quarterly numbers and record automotive performance, according to a trading update referencing company investor relations data by Ad-hoc-news as of 05/15/2026.

Conclusion

Qualcomm Inc is navigating a transition from a predominantly smartphone-driven revenue mix toward a more diversified portfolio that includes automotive and IoT as key growth pillars, while maintaining a meaningful licensing franchise based on its cellular patent portfolio. The latest fiscal second-quarter results showed another earnings beat, record automotive revenue and steady IoT expansion, yet the stock experienced a pronounced single-day drop in mid-May 2026 that underlined the market’s sensitivity to expectations, guidance and valuation. For US investors, Qualcomm remains a prominent Nasdaq-listed semiconductor name with exposure to consumer electronics, connected vehicles and industrial connectivity, and the balance between growth prospects and share-price volatility is likely to remain a focal point in the months ahead.
